The more volunteer-run libraries there are, the lower national library figures look. It’s a Catch 22. They hand over responsibility for the libraries, record no data, the usage figures fall, they say “fewer people want libraries”, then hand over responsibility for more libraries.

Splendid Ruins. The art of Pablo Genovés (1959- ). His stunning photomontages show luxurious architectural spaces (palaces, libraries, theaters) overwhelmed by the forces of Nature. He acquired the photos for manipulation from a search of European flea markets & antique shops.
